What are the Historical Developments and Current Growth Metrics of the Fuel Ethanol Market?

The fuel ethanol market has seen considerable growth due to a variety of factors.
• The market size for fuel ethanol has experienced significant expansion in the past few years. It is anticipated to escalate from $101.64 billion in 2024 up to $107.94 billion in 2025, displaying a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.2%.
This acceleration during the historic phase is a result of several factors, including the enlargement of the automotive industry, governmental guidelines and laws encouraging the employment of biofuels, the increasing necessity for ethanol as an industrial solvent, shifts in customer behaviors, and overall economic development.

What Can Be Expected from the Fuel Ethanol Market in the Coming Years?

The fuel ethanol market is expected to maintain its strong growth trajectory in upcoming years.
• The market size for fuel ethanol is forecasted to experience robust expansion in the upcoming years, with predictions suggesting its worth will climb to $142.65 billion by 2029, realizing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.2%.
This predicted expansion during the forecast period can be linked with the escalating demand for biofuels and sustainable energy options, increased use of ethanol as a fuel supplement, growth of the chemical and pharmaceutical sectors, inflated demand for beverages based on ethanol and the surging requirement for ethanol within the transportation industry. The forthcoming period is expected to witness key trends such as emphasis on research and development activities by business entities, technological progression, supremacy of the fuel and fuel additive application sector, and mergers and acquisitions.

What Are The Leading Drivers Of Growth In The Fuel Ethanol Market?

The growth of the fuel ethanol market is expected to be fueled by the increasing usage of ethanol in the auto industry. Vehicles, often referred to as cars or motorcars, are generally four-wheeled machines predominantly used for passenger transportation. These motor vehicles are powered by fuel ethanol. According to a forecast from S&P Global Commodity Insights, a UK energy firm, in January 2022, fuel ethanol demand in Europe is anticipated to experience a growth of 10% to 6,490 million liters in 2022, whereas its production is predicted to increase by 4% to 6.016 billion liters. As such, the surge in ethanol usage in the vehicle industry is contributing to the expansion of the fuel ethanol market.

How Are New Trends Expected To Influence The Growth Of The Fuel Ethanol Market?

Advancements in technology is a rising trend in the fuel ethanol market. To secure their market positions, major companies are pioneering novel technologies. For instance, in October 2022, a leading US conglomerate corporation, Honeywell, introduced an ethanol-to-jet fuel (ETJ) processing technology. This processing technology allows manufacturers to convert ethanol, obtained from corn, cellulosic biomass, or sugar, into a more sustainable aviation fuel (SAF). The ethanol-to-jet fuel method contributes to an 80% reduction in gre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ions over the course of its entire lifecycle compared to traditional petroleum-based jet fuel.

What Is The Most Dominant Region In The Fuel Ethanol Market?

North America was the largest region in the fuel ethanol market in 2024.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
